How Much Does A 56 Passenger Coach Bus Rental in Orem Cost?

The cost of renting a 56-passenger bus in Orem typically ranges from $150 to $350 per hour depending on the exact vehicle, time of year, and length of your trip. For multi-day charters—like a weeklong tour through Zion, Bryce Canyon, and Arches National Parks—expect daily rates between $1,500 and $3,000. Local Orem rentals (such as a roundtrip shuttle to a BYU football game or a corporate outing at Sundance Mountain Resort) usually fall on the lower end of that spectrum. Onboard Restrooms

Every 56-passenger coach comes equipped with a clean, fully functional restroom at the rear of the cabin. This is a major convenience for long-distance trips across Utah County or overnight journeys to Las Vegas, allowing fewer stops and keeping your itinerary on track. The restroom includes a toilet, sink, and hand sanitizer dispenser.

Overhead & Undercarriage Storage

Store backpacks, coats, and small bags in the overhead racks above each row, while larger items like suitcases, coolers, or musical instruments go in the massive underfloor luggage bays.
